About Purchasing a Home in Toronto, ON
For a property listed at $2,175,000 in Toronto, the legal minimum down payment is $435,000 under current Canadian banking regulations. This calculation applies a 5% requirement on the first $500,000, 10% on the next $499,999, and a flat 20% on any amount exceeding $1,000,000.
Additionally, buyers in Ontario must budget for the Provincial Land Transfer Tax, which is estimated at $40,850 for this transaction. Since the property is located in Toronto, a municipal land transfer tax of $40,850 also applies, bringing the total estimated land transfer taxes to $81,700.
